Clear All Filters
Navy Light Weight Sports Shorts (3-17yrs)
£9 - £14
Gap Multi / Black Solid Boxer Briefs 5-Pack
£25
Tommy Hilfiger Blue Signature Essential Boxer Briefs 2 Pack
Tommy Hilfiger Multi Signature Essential Trunks 3 Pack
£50
Stone Single 100% Cotton Pull On Shorts (3-16yrs)
£6 - £11